Emergency User Management temporarily extends access while ensuring audit compliance

When implementing Emergency Access Management (EAM), companies face challenges in maintaining audit compliance and transparency while managing emergency access to SAP systems. Traditional solutions often require users to “check out” firefighter accounts, complicating user continuity and transparency.

Xiting addresses these challenges by offering a solution that allows end-users to maintain their own accounts during emergency access, streamlining the process and enhancing transparency. Our goal is to provide a seamless experience for users while ensuring audit compliance.

Our Objectives

To achieve this goal, Xiting’s EAM capabilities in Xiting Authorizations Management Suite (XAMS) enable companies to implement policies governing emergency access. Users can request temporary elevated access through a self-service transaction, with approvals by managers or other pre-defined personas. Additionally, access can be granted immediately and reviewed later.

Our Solution

By providing a user-centric approach and eliminating the need for firefighter accounts, Xiting’s solution enhances transparency and audit compliance.
